It should be SZ_512. Fix that. While doing this change I also found a case where ALIGN() comparison fails. Within a given aligned range, ALIGN() of two addresses does not match when start address is pointing to the first byte and end address is pointing to any other byte except the first one. But that's not true for ALIGN_DOWN(). ALIGN_DOWN() of any two addresses within that range will always point to the first byte. So use ALIGN_DOWN() instead of ALIGN().
